Ogenyi Onazi: Super Eagles midfielder devastated after truck driver without license kills brother's wife
Nigeria and Super Eagles star Ogenyi Onazi has been left devastated after a tragic road accident claimed the life of his brother's wife.
The Super Eagles midfielder took to Instagram to share a harrowing account of the incident, which occurred at around 4 pm earlier in the week.

Onazi revealed that his elder brother was driving with his wife when their car violently crashed into by a truck loaded with fertiliser that had lost control.
The truck driver, who Onazi says did not have a proper driving license, fled the scene immediately after the collision.
Onazi's sister-in-law was killed instantly, while his brother managed to survive the impact but suffered multiple dislocated joints.
The 31-year-old former Lazio star expressed his heartbreak and confusion over the tragedy with a message on Instagram.
“This is a message to the federal government of Nigeria.. and the federal @frscnigeria,' Onazi wrote.
“On Tuesday 18th at about 4 pm my elder brother @onazithmps was driving with his wife to visit someone, on the traffic then came this truck loaded with fertilizer without control to crash more than 10 cars killed my brother's wife instantly and my brother managed to survival with several dislocated joint arranged for surgery, with other people dead.”
Onazi went on to criticise the lack of driving safety and regulation in Nigeria, where he says many people are operating vehicles without the proper training or licenses.
“Driving in Nigeria you will know that a lot of people driving on the road don't have proper driving knowledge. Lately, trucks and tank drivers have been killing a lot of people because of reckless driving,” he lamented.
The midfielder, who has won over 50 caps for the Nigerian national team, expressed his devastation at the tragic loss of his sister-in-law.
“'I am really sad 😢 and confused.. Ann Onazi rest well,” he concluded.
Onazi's heartbreaking post has sparked an outpouring of support and condolences from fans and fellow footballers led by his former teammates in the Super Eagles.
The incident serves as a grim reminder of the dangerous conditions on Nigeria's roads, where a lack of regulation and enforcement puts innocent lives at risk every day.
